On the tenth anniversary of the Prime Minister's decision, Angel Merkel opened the border of Germany to receive unlimited refugees, the German version of Deutschland Kurier set up a monument for victims of illegal migration in the center of Berlin. The monument doesn't even have one day: in just six hours, the police destroyed it.

The monument consists of five concrete blocks, in Germany called “Merkel-Lego”, they are really similar to the details of the famous designer. Such blocks across the country began to surround the venues of mass events after 2016, a truck, behind was a guest from Tunisia, driving into a crowd at Brightshadpes's Christmas Fair in Berlin. 12 people became victims of the attack, nearly 60 injured. The memorial has been installed exactly near that place.

This memorial maintains the memory of countless victims of the catastrophic and bloody immigration policy, continuing to this day and constantly losing more than life. According to Bendelns, the monument is also said to be a reminder of politicians, “he is responsible for migration disaster.”

Two hours after the installation, the police went to the memorial. “The police immediately closed the words with a movie and plastic ice, cruelly throwing the bouquet of flowers, candles and images of the victims, including a photo of a colleague murdered by Ruven Laura,” Deutschland Kurier reported. Laur was seriously injured last year in Mannheim during an attack with a knife of a refuge from Afghanistan. A few hours later, the special device arrived, then the memorial was completely dismantled.

Conservative press still noticed this event and reacted. The head of the publication Nius and the former director of Bild Julian Reichelt called the destruction of the monument “a police activity against the government's criticism”. The Jouwatch portal pointed out that the installation of the monument did not violate the law and comply with the artistic art principle assigned to the basic law of Germany. Police also acknowledged that in the actions of Deutschland Kurier editors, there was no criminal content. Journalist Ainar Koch proposed to send the removable concrete blocks from which a memorial was made to the museum.
